Quina diferència hi ha entre una ordre de Linux i un argument?

3 respostes. Una ordre es divideix en una matriu de cadenes anomenades arguments. L'argument 0 és (normalment) el nom de l'ordre, l'argument 1, el primer element que segueix l'ordre, etc. Aquests arguments de vegades s'anomenen paràmetres posicionals.

Quina diferència hi ha entre una opció d'ordre i un argument d'ordre?

les opcions ajuden a definir com a l'ordre hauria de comportar-se. Alguns poden ser opcionals. els arguments indiquen a les ordres sobre quin objecte operar.

Què és l'opció i l'argument d'ordre a Linux?

Una ordre és un programa que diu al sistema Unix que faci alguna cosa. Té la forma: comanda [opcions] [arguments] on un argument indica quina és l'ordre per realitzar la seva acció, normalment un fitxer o una sèrie de fitxers. Una opció modifica l'ordre, canviant el seu funcionament.

Quin és l'argument de l'ordre a Linux?

Un argument, també anomenat argument de línia d'ordres, pot ser es defineix com una entrada donada a una línia d'ordres per processar aquesta entrada amb l'ajuda de l'ordre donada. L'argument pot tenir la forma d'un fitxer o directori. Els arguments s'introdueixen al terminal o a la consola després d'introduir l'ordre. Es poden establir com a camí.

Quin caràcter s'utilitza per separar ordres i arguments?

Com s'ha comentat a l'Estructura d'una ordre, les opcions de l'ordre, els arguments d'opció i els arguments de l'ordre estan separats per el caràcter espacial. Tanmateix, també podem utilitzar caràcters especials anomenats metacaràcters en una ordre Unix que l'intèrpret d'ordres interpreta en lloc de passar a l'ordre.

Què és una bandera de comandament?

Alguns indicadors poden seguir el nom de l'ordre. Els indicadors modifiquen el funcionament d'una ordre i de vegades s'anomenen opcions. Una bandera està marcada per espais o pestanyes i normalment comença amb un guió (-). Les excepcions són ps, tar i ar, que no requereixen un guió davant d'algunes de les banderes.

Quina és l'opció a UNIX?

Una opció és un tipus especial d'argument que modifica els efectes d'una ordre. … Les opcions són específiques i interpretades pel programa que crida l'ordre. Per convenció, les opcions són arguments separats que segueixen el nom de l'ordre. La majoria de les utilitats UNIX requereixen que prefixeu les opcions amb un guionet.

Com puc llistar els fitxers a Linux?

Vegeu els exemples següents:

  1. Per llistar tots els fitxers del directori actual, escriviu el següent: ls -a Aquesta llista inclou tots els fitxers, inclosos. punt (.)…
  2. Per mostrar informació detallada, escriviu el següent: ls -l chap1 .profile. …
  3. Per mostrar informació detallada sobre un directori, escriviu el següent: ls -d -l .

Com puc obrir un subdirectori a Linux?

Proveu qualsevol de les ordres següents:

  1. ls -R : utilitzeu l'ordre ls per obtenir una llista recursiva de directoris a Linux.
  2. find /dir/ -print : executeu l'ordre find per veure la llista de directoris recursius a Linux.
  3. du -a . : Executeu l'ordre du per veure la llista de directoris recursius a Unix.

Com puc passar un argument de línia d'ordres a Linux?

Per passar un argument al vostre script Bash, només heu d'escriure-lo després del nom del vostre script:

  1. ./script.sh el meu_argument.
  2. #!/usr/bin/env bash. …
  3. ./script.sh. …
  4. ./fruit.sh poma pera taronja. …
  5. #!/usr/bin/env bash. …
  6. ./fruit.sh poma pera taronja. …
  7. © Wellcome Genome Campus Cursos Avançats i Jornades Científices.

Què és l'argument de la línia d'ordres?

L'argument de la línia d'ordres és un paràmetre subministrat al programa quan s'invoca. L'argument de la línia d'ordres és un concepte important en la programació C. S'utilitza principalment quan necessiteu controlar el vostre programa des de l'exterior. Els arguments de la línia d'ordres es passen al mètode main().

Què és $@ bash?

s'executa bash [nom de fitxer]. les ordres desades en un fitxer. $@ fa referència a tots els arguments de la línia d'ordres d'un script d'intèrpret d'ordres. $1 , $2 , etc., fan referència al primer argument de la línia d'ordres, al segon argument de la línia d'ordres, etc... Permetre als usuaris decidir quins fitxers processar és més flexible i més coherent amb les ordres Unix incorporades.

T'agrada aquesta publicació? Comparteix amb els teus amics:
OS avui